Ghanaian forward Benjamin Asamoah was the hero of DOXA Katokopia as he bagged the winning strike in their 2-1 victory over Ermis in the Cypriot First Division League.

 Ermis shot into the lead in the 16th minute to force Doxa, who are playing away into chasing the game.

Back from half time, the visitors lifted up their performance and fetched the equalizer in the 50th minute through Finnish striker Sadik Berat.

Asamoah who has been the star man for DOXA all season made a statement of intent in the 68th minute by hitting the crossbar with a powerful header.

The 23-year-old stunned the home supporters with his 87th minute strike.

Asamoah has scored four goals in 15 appearances to help DOXA to 6th on the table after 15 matches.
